The radial distribution function is calculated by histogramming distances between all particles in g1 and g2 while taking periodic boundary conditions into account via the minimum image convention. The average number of b particles within radius r at density ρ is: N a b ( r) = ρ G a b ( r) The average number of particles can be used to compute coordination numbers, such as the number of neighbours in the first solvation shell. The radial distribution function, g(r), is defined, (1) g (r) = lim dr → 0 p (r) 4 π (N pairs / V) r 2 dr where r is the distance between a pair of particles, p(r) is the average number of atom pairs found at a distance between r and r + dr,V is the total volume of the system, and N pairs is the number of unique pairs of atoms where one atom . The radial distribution function (RDF) or pair correlation function g A B ( r) between particles of type A and B is defined in the following way: with ρ B ( r) the particle density of type B at a distance r around particles A, and ρ B l o c a l the particle density of type B averaged over all spheres around particles A with radius r m a x .
